Chałupy is the most iconic kitesurfing spot in Poland, on the Hel peninsula. This access point is on the Puck Bay side, with flat water conditions and shallow depth over a vast area. The sandy bottom and shallow water make it a perfect spot for beginners and freestyle. Many kitesurfing schools are based here, making Chałupy the nerve centre of Polish kiting. As the peninsula is very narrow, winds from almost all directions are usable. West and south-west winds are the most frequent in season.
